Khao Huai Yang Lek
Khao Huai Yang Lek is a mountain in Pa Wai, Suan Phueng, Ratchaburi Province and has an elevation of 341 metres. Khao Huai Yang Lek is situated nearby to the locality Ban Huai Yang Lek, as well as near Ban Prong Kae.| Tap on a place to explore it |
